加入收藏 | 设为首页 | 会员中心 | 我要投稿 52站长网 (https://www.52zhanzhang.com.cn/)- 存储容灾、云专线、负载均衡、云连接、微服务引擎!
当前位置: 首页 > 站长资讯 > 评论 > 正文

Java微服务架构下的站点防护策略

发布时间:2025-11-22 10:59:02 所属栏目:评论 来源:DaWei
导读:  在Java微服务架构中,站点防护策略是保障系统安全的重要组成部分。随着服务数量的增加和接口暴露面的扩大,攻击面也随之扩展,因此需要构建多层次的防护体系。2025流程图AI绘制,仅供参考  API网关作为微服务架

  在Java微服务架构中,站点防护策略是保障系统安全的重要组成部分。随着服务数量的增加和接口暴露面的扩大,攻击面也随之扩展,因此需要构建多层次的防护体系。


2025流程图AI绘制,仅供参考

  API网关作为微服务架构中的第一道防线,承担着身份验证、流量过滤和请求路由等关键任务。通过集成OAuth2、JWT等认证机制,可以有效防止未授权访问。同时,设置速率限制和IP白名单,能够抵御常见的DDoS攻击和恶意爬虫。


  服务间的通信应采用安全协议,如HTTPS和gRPC的TLS加密传输。确保数据在传输过程中不被窃取或篡改,是防止中间人攻击的关键措施。服务注册与发现组件也应具备安全配置,避免未授权的服务接入。


  在服务内部,应强化输入验证和输出编码,防止注入攻击和XSS攻击。使用Spring Security等框架,结合RBAC模型,实现细粒度的权限控制。日志记录和审计功能同样不可忽视,及时发现异常行为有助于快速响应安全事件。


  容器化部署和动态配置管理为站点防护提供了灵活性。通过Kubernetes的NetworkPolicy和Istio的mTLS,可以实现服务间的网络隔离和加密通信。同时,定期更新依赖库和修复漏洞,是保持系统安全的基础工作。


  建立完善的应急响应机制,包括监控告警、自动封禁和安全演练,能够提升整体防御能力。只有将防护策略融入开发、测试和运维的全生命周期,才能构建一个稳健且安全的微服务站点。

(编辑:52站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章